Job Description

The **Group Facilitator** provides therapeutic treatment, with an emphasis on evidence-based drug and alcohol treatment methods. You will do this through facilitating scheduled groups and documenting the sessions in our EMR. While in this position, you shall maintain all applicable licenses and certification requirements and at-all-times during the term of this Agreement, meet all requirements of the facility or other regulatory entity for such licensing, certification or credentialing.

**Responsibilities**

  • Collaborates with Clinical Director and/or Program Director and other professional staff to help develop comprehensive program of therapy, evaluation and treatment.
  • Responsible for delivering appropriate topic to scheduled groups.
  • Responsible for completing all group notes immediately after leading each group.
  • Document all services provided in clients medical record.
  • Knowledge of company’s policy and procedures, DMHAS and Joint Commission standards and regulations. Adhere to all regulations and maintain accurate and timely client charting in compliance and according to the clinical guidelines.
  • Periodically participates in staff meeting, providing training with regard to therapeutic services and, mental health topics.
  • Performs other duties as assigned by the Clinical Director including but not limited to meeting with clients individually for support.
